[In-person tour] Lower Manhattan continues to be a superb destination for judging the state of contemporary architecture. Join architectural historian Matt Postal for an exploration of the former financial district, where varied projects and approaches are transforming the historic streetscape. Works by such international figures as David Adjaye, Santiago Calatrava, REX, Richard Rogers, and Herzog & De Meuron, among others, will be viewed.
